Deli style sandwiches and wraps, tasty innovative choices like porchetta on toasted french bread but also classic favs like chicken salad or grilled cheese. Clean, bright open area for inside dining, plenty of space between eating areas. Friendly staff, order at the counter, choose your table and the food is brought to you. Afterwards browse their selection of local products like candles and dishware. Plenty of parking in the lot across from the train station and behind the store.

I think Deane’s just became my favorite local deli. Don’t hesitate to give them your business! One bite into the Italian sandwich and I knew it was top notch. The Italian sub, Turkey sub and pozole soup were all solid, as was the service. Then I tried the cornbread muffin, 11/10 great. Throw in Great Lakes Potato Chips and it’s an easy 5/5 star lunch spot in Geneva, IL.
